WebJan 2, 2024 · How to Steam Broccoli. If you have a pasta cooker with a steaming basket, add about an inch of water to the bottom of the pan and bring the water to a boil. Add cut broccoli florets and peeled, sliced rings of broccoli stalks to the basket and steam, covered, for just 3 to 5 minutes. If you like softer broccoli, let it go for a few minutes more ... WebApr 11, 2024 · Trim broccoli into florets, then toss with olive oil, salt, and other seasonings as desired. Spread onto a parchment lined baking sheet in an even layer, leaving a bit of room in-between each piece. Roast at 425°F for 20-22 minutes, flipping once halfway through.
